Understanding Testosterone Boosters
Testosterone boosters are dietary supplements designed to naturally increase the body’s production of testosterone, a key hormone responsible for muscle growth, strength, libido, and overall health in both men and women. These supplements often contain a blend of herbal extracts, vitamins, minerals, and amino acids that work synergistically to support healthy testosterone levels.
Common ingredients in testosterone boosters include:
- D-Aspartic Acid – Supports natural testosterone production by stimulating hormone release in the brain.
- Fenugreek Extract – Known for its potential to increase free testosterone levels and support libido.
- Zinc and Magnesium – Essential minerals linked to healthy hormone balance and recovery.
- Tribulus Terrestris – A traditional herbal extract believed to enhance testosterone synthesis.
While these supplements are not a replacement for medical treatment in cases of clinical testosterone deficiency, they can be highly effective for active individuals and athletes seeking to optimise their hormone levels naturally. Understanding how and when to take these boosters can significantly impact their efficacy, making timing a key factor in your supplement strategy.
The Science Behind Timing: When to Take Testosterone Boosters
One of the most important aspects of using testosterone boosters effectively is timing. The human body operates on a natural circadian rhythm, which influences hormone production and overall metabolism. Scientific research shows that testosterone levels fluctuate throughout the day, peaking at certain times and declining at others. This daily cycle should be considered when deciding when to take your testosterone booster for maximum results.
“Testosterone levels naturally peak in the morning, making it an ideal time to take testosterone boosters to align with the body’s circadian rhythm.” By taking your supplement during this window, you can leverage the body’s own hormonal cycle to amplify the effects of your chosen product.
Additionally, the absorption rates of various ingredients can differ depending on whether they are taken with food, on an empty stomach, or in conjunction with other supplements. For example, fat-soluble vitamins like vitamin D are better absorbed with a meal containing healthy fats, while certain amino acids and herbal extracts may be more effective when consumed on an empty stomach. Always check the specific instructions provided by the manufacturer and consult with a qualified nutritionist or health professional before starting a new supplement regimen.
For those who exercise regularly, timing testosterone boosters around your workouts can also be beneficial. “Taking testosterone boosters before workouts can enhance exercise performance and support increased testosterone levels during physical activity.” This can lead to improved muscle gains, quicker recovery, and greater overall performance in the gym.
Ultimately, the science supports a strategic approach to supplementation—one that takes into account both your natural hormonal rhythms and your lifestyle habits. Morning vs. Evening: Pros and Cons
One of the most frequently asked questions in sports nutrition is whether testosterone boosters should be taken in the morning or evening. The answer often depends on the specific product, its ingredient profile, and your individual goals and schedule.
Morning Intake:
- Aligns with Circadian Rhythm: As previously noted, “Testosterone levels naturally peak in the morning, making it an ideal time to take testosterone boosters to align with the body’s circadian rhythm.” This means morning supplementation can work synergistically with your body’s natural hormone production.
- Supports Energy and Focus: Many testosterone boosters contain ingredients that promote alertness, energy, and mental clarity, such as caffeine or other mild stimulants. Taking them in the morning can help you start your day feeling energised and focused.
- Prepares Body for Physical Activity: For those who exercise in the morning, taking your supplement beforehand may boost performance and recovery.
Evening Intake:
- Potential for Nighttime Recovery: Some athletes and fitness enthusiasts prefer to take supplements in the evening, believing that the body’s repair and recovery processes during sleep could benefit from elevated testosterone levels.
- Risk of Sleep Disruption: However, “Some testosterone boosters contain stimulants that, if taken late in the day, can disrupt sleep patterns.” Ingredients like caffeine, guarana, or even ginseng may be counterproductive if taken close to bedtime, leading to insomnia or restlessness.
- Slower Absorption: Evening meals are often heavier, which can slow the absorption of certain nutrients, potentially diminishing the immediate impact of your supplement.
In summary, while both morning and evening supplementation have their merits, the consensus among experts is that morning intake is generally preferable for most testosterone boosters—especially those containing stimulants. If you opt for an evening dose, make sure your supplement is stimulant-free and consider your own sensitivity to ingredients that may affect sleep quality.

Pre-Workout Timing: Enhancing Performance
For athletes and fitness enthusiasts, timing testosterone boosters around workouts can offer additional benefits beyond general hormonal support. “Taking testosterone boosters before workouts can enhance exercise performance and support increased testosterone levels during physical activity.” This practice leverages both the physiological and psychological effects of supplementation to optimise your training sessions.
Here’s how pre-workout timing can make a difference:
- Enhanced Energy and Motivation: Many testosterone boosters contain ingredients that promote alertness and drive, helping you approach each workout with focus and determination.
- Increased Muscle Protein Synthesis: Elevated testosterone levels during and after workouts can accelerate muscle repair and growth, supporting hypertrophy and strength gains.
- Improved Recovery: By boosting testosterone before training, you may experience less muscle soreness and faster recovery times, enabling you to train harder and more frequently.
- Better Hormonal Response: Physical activity itself causes a temporary spike in testosterone. Supplementing before exercise can amplify this natural response, creating a more anabolic environment for muscle growth and fat loss.
To maximise these benefits, consider the following pre-workout timing strategies:
- 30-60 Minutes Before Exercise: Most testosterone boosters are best taken about 30-60 minutes before your workout. This allows time for the active ingredients to be absorbed and start working by the time you hit the gym.
- With a Light Snack: If your supplement contains fat-soluble vitamins or herbal extracts, take it with a small meal or snack that includes healthy fats for better absorption.
- Hydration Matters: Drinking plenty of water with your supplement helps ensure optimal absorption and supports overall performance.
Keep in mind that supplements containing strong stimulants should be avoided if you train late in the evening, as they may interfere with sleep. Always read product labels and follow dosing instructions carefully. Consistency and Cycling: Long-Term Strategies
Achieving lasting results from testosterone boosters isn’t just about when you take them—it’s also about how consistently you use them and whether you implement cycling strategies to maintain their effectiveness. Ensuring long-term hormone balance and optimal performance requires a thoughtful, disciplined approach.
Consistency Is Key
“Consistent daily intake of testosterone boosters is essential for maintaining stable testosterone levels and achieving optimal results.” Skipping doses or taking supplements irregularly can lead to fluctuations in hormone levels, reducing the overall benefit and potentially leading to plateaus in your progress.
To stay consistent:
- Set daily reminders to take your supplement at the same time each day.
- Integrate supplementation into your morning or pre-workout routine for habit reinforcement.
- Track your intake using a journal or fitness app to monitor progress and make adjustments as needed.
Cycling for Maximum Effectiveness
Over time, the body can adapt to continuous supplementation, potentially diminishing the impact of testosterone boosters. This is where cycling comes into play. “Cycling testosterone boosters, such as using them for 3-4 weeks followed by a 2-week break, can prevent the body from becoming dependent and maintain effectiveness.”
Benefits of cycling include:
- Prevents Tolerance: Taking periodic breaks helps your body reset and remain responsive to the supplement’s active ingredients.
- Reduces Side Effects: Cycling can minimise the risk of negative side effects associated with long-term hormone modulation.
- Supports Natural Production: Allowing occasional breaks encourages your body to maintain its own testosterone production, reducing the risk of dependency.
Typical cycling protocols involve 3 to 4 weeks of daily use followed by a 1 to 2-week break. However, individual needs may vary depending on your supplement, goals, and personal health history.
